University hasn't had much luck against Venice recently, but that could start to change on Monday. The Wildcats will host the Gondoliers at 4:30 p.m. Both come into the matchup bolstered by wins in their previous matches.
University's defense heads into the match hoping to repeat the dominance they displayed on Wednesday. They came out on top against Los Angeles CES by a score of 2-0.
Meanwhile, Venice hasn't lost a match since December 13, 2025, a trend which continued in their latest game on Friday. They were the clear victors by a 5-0 margin over Westchester. The result was nothing new for Venice, who have now won eight contests by four goals or more so far this season.
University's victory bumped their record up to 2-5. As for Venice, they have been performing incredibly well recently as they've won six of their last seven matchups. That's provided a nice bump to their 12-1-2 record this season.
